- 5J92+QP La Paz - You will know and learn the sport of Sandboarding in a safe way. We will drive to the natural preservation area called el mogote. We will visit 3 areas of Dunes in all-terrain vehicles, starting with dunes with little inclination where our guides will teach you safety techniques and will show you how to make the correct use of the Sandboard, so that you can practice and enjoy this sport, we will advance to other dune areas with more inclination as we practice and perfect the descents in our personalized Sandboards for each type of Dune. In these 3 dune areas that we visit there is a lot of natural beauty yet to be discovered as well as a marvel of landscapes. This itinerary does not require previous experience !!

Christmas Day Family Fun! - Sandboarding on the Mogote Dunes was a ton of fun! Our guides, Juan Carlos and Estrella, from Best Baja Tours were awesome! They picked up our family of 6: My husband, myself, and our four kids, ages 12 to 15 years, drove us out to the dunes, and taught us how to wax and ride a sandboard! If you know how to skateboard, surf, or snowboard, it will be an easy transition to riding the dunes!
Walking back up the dunes was very tiring, and the sand heated quickly in the direct sun. We ended up taking off our shoes and sandboarding in our socks. It felt more comfortable that way, and until the sand got very hot, the warm sand felt nice! We also rode the sandboards sitting down, and that was fun too!
Juan Carlos and Estrella took great videos of our many attempts, successes, and wipe outs! They provided us with crisp, cold bottled water and sliced oranges under a shade canopy when we tired out and needed a break! All in all, it was nice way to spend a couple of hours goofing off and having some family fun!
The view from the dunes toward the Gulf of California was also a nice treat! We would definitely do this again with Best Baja Tours to take a break from all our ocean-themed La Paz excursions! Thanks for a great time!
